5.5 Dry-run protection
Make sure that no air enters the hydraulic housing. The
product must therefore always be submerged in the
pumped liquid up to the top edge of the pump hous-
ing. For optimum reliability, we recommend installing a
dry-run protection system.
Correct running is ensured by float switches or elec-
trodes. The float switch or electrode is fixed in the
shaft and switches off the machine when the water
level falls below the minimum coverage level. If dry-run
protection is only put into effect with one float or elec-
trode, the unit may turn on and off constantly if filling
levels fluctuate strongly! This can result in the maxi-
mum number of motor start-ups (switching cycles)
being exceeded.
5.5.1 Corrective measures for avoiding excessive switching
cycles
Manual reset - The motor is switched off when the
water level falls below the minimum coverage level and
switched back on when a sufficient water level is
reached.
Separate reactivation point - A second switching point
(additional float or electrode) is used to obtain a suffi-
cient difference between the activation and deactiva-
tion points. This prevents constant switching. This
function can be put into effect with a level control
relay.

5.6 Electrical connection
Risk of fatal injury due to electrical current!
There is a risk of fatal electric shocks caused by
improper electrical connections. Electrical con-
nections may only be carried out by a qualified
electrician who is approved by the local power
supplier, in accordance with locally applicable
regulations.
• Mains current and voltage must correspond to the
details on the type plate.
• Connect the power supply cable in accordance with the
applicable standards and regulations and according to
the wire assignment.
• Any available monitoring equipment, e.g. for the motor
temperature, must be connected and tested to ensure
that it is working properly.
• For three-phase current motors, a clockwise rotating
field must be available.
• Ground the product properly.
Products that are permanently installed must be
grounded in compliance with nationally applicable
standards. If a separate grounding conductor is avail-
able, it must be connected to the marked hole or
grounding terminal () using a suitable screw, nut,
toothed washer and flat washer. The cross section of
the cable for the grounding conductor connection
must correspond to the local regulations.
• A motor protection switch must be used for three-
phase motors. We recommend using an earth leakage
circuit breaker (RCD)
• Switching devices are to be purchased as accessories.
5.6.1 Network-side fuses
The pre-fusing must be rated according to the starting
currents. You will find the starting currents on the type
plate.
Only slow-blow fuses or K characteristic automatic
cut-outs may be used for pre-fusing.
